Stability

While a treadmill that folds up can be a great choice for people with small space, it's important to select a treadmill that is stable enough to support your workout. Look for a model that has a strong base and a strong motor, and avoid models with weak pivot points or dynamax runningpad folding treadmill mechanisms that are prone to break under pressure. Be aware of how long you'll be using the machine. This can impact the stability of the machine.

Many people prefer a non folding treadmill due to its greater stability than a foldable machine. They usually have a bigger motor that can take on more weight and offer an even, smoother workout. Additionally, they are simpler to move, which can be beneficial if you plan to use it in various places around the house. They cost more than a folding treadmill, because they require more components.

An effective way to evaluate the stability of a treadmill is to test it at different speeds and on different surfaces. It is also possible to observe how the treadmill adjusts to speed changes and how it performs in high-intensity intervals. Additionally, it's important to check the capacity of the weight and make sure that it's appropriate for your needs.

When not in use a folding treadmill can be folded down and stored easily. This makes it ideal for people who have small houses or apartments. If you have space, you can store it under your mattress. Be sure to measure the floor space in your room as well as the ceiling height to ensure you can fit the treadmill.

Many of the most well-known folding treadmills feature a hinged design which allows them to be folded down flat. This type of folding is referred to as a fold-on-pin (FOP) design, and it's the most common in the market. This design is easy to use, but it can affect the mechanical stability of the machine.

Another problem with this type of treadmill is that the legs aren't locked into place when the machine is closed. This can cause the unit to tilt while you're running. This can lead to uneven strides and poor body posture, which can cause injuries. The best solution to this issue is to purchase an exercise machine with an adjustable console that locks.

Cleaning is simple

Many treadmills that fold are easier to clean than models that do not fold. This is mainly because the folding models tend to be lighter in weight, and are able to be easily moved around your house or apartment using a vacuum cleaner hose attachment. This means that if don't have a lot of space in your home, a treadmill that folds is the best choice for you.

Generally speaking, your treadmill should be cleaned each when you are done using it. Dirt, sweat and grime are the main enemies of a treadmill that is in use and could cause permanent damage if they are not dealt with quickly. If you follow an organized cleaning schedule you'll notice that your treadmill will last longer. The manual for your treadmill will outline a specific routine. However generally, you should clean the motor deck, and any built-in electronic components.

You should also lubricate your deck regularly especially if you use it frequently. This will reduce the amount of friction that can cause damage to the deck. The majority of treadmills have a special tool to do this It's an excellent idea to refer to the user manual for more details.

If you don't use your treadmill, try to store it in a climate-controlled space. This will stop rust and mold from building over the machine, and will make it easier to keep it clean. It is important to follow the instructions on how to store your treadmill and consult with a professional if you are any issues.

Storage ease

When shopping for a treadmill, it's important to think about how easily it can be folded and tucked into your home. This is essential for those who live in tiny homes, apartments, or condos. A treadmill that folds can help you save space by fitting easily under a bed or in a wardrobe. It's also lighter than a treadmill that does not fold, making it easy to move around and clean underneath.

Most folding treadmills come with a hydraulic system that helps you fold the unit into smaller, more compact size. They are equipped with wheels to help them fold into a smaller size. This makes them easy to transport and store. They can be tucked away under a bed or desk which is perfect for those who live in cramped spaces or don't have a lot of storage space. They can be even put in a closet which gives you more room to store other items.

In addition to a compact footprint, some fold-in treadmills feature built-in safety features that are designed to prevent injuries and accidents while exercising. For example, some feature a built-in emergency stop clip which shuts off the machine's belt if you fall or slip. Other models have sensors that detect motion and automatically slow the belt's speed if not paying attention to your surroundings.
